About Lan Chen

Lan Chen is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, Speech and Hearing,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Atmospheric Science, having authored 30 papers that have together received 850 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Wind and Air Flow Studies (12 papers), Urban Heat Island Mitigation (9 papers), Aerodynamics and Fluid Dynamics Research (9 papers), Noise Effects and Management (6 papers), Urban Green Space and Health (2 papers),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(2 papers), bi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(2 papers) and Landslides and related hazards (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Environmental Engineering (549 citations), Speech and Hearing (157 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(175 citations), Building and Construction (151 citations) and Water Science and Technology (102 citations). Lan Chen has collaborated with scholars based in China, Hong Kong and United States. Frequent co-authors include Jian Hang, Cheuk Ming Mak, Mats Sandberg, Leif Claesson, Silvana Di Sabatino, Hans Wigö, Yuanyuan Lin, Xinting Yang, Chao Zhou and Qiang Guo. Their work appears in journals such as Building and Environment, Journal of Applied Polymer Science, Energy and Built Environment, Urban Climate and Computers and Electronics in Agriculture.
